KAURA Releases New Full-Length CD/DVD, ‘That Which Defines Us’

California natives KAURA are pleased to announce today’s release of their new album, That Which Defines Us.  Fans can purchase the record now digitally at iTunes and physically at IndieMerchStore.com. Produced by singer Malcolm Guess, That Which Defines Us is a testament of dedication, taking over two years to record with the assistance of rock luminaries such as Sylvia Massey (Tool, System of a Down, Danzig), Ken Andrews (Failure, A Perfect Circle) and Michael Romanowski (Dredg).  Central to the album’s sound were instruments that the band collected on their travels to India, Thailand, Bali, Cambodia, Laos, and Nepal.

The DVD portion of the set includes two music videos directed by drummer Benjamin Jones for the songs ‘Ephemeral Fall’ and ‘Silence Speaks Louder’.  It also features an hour long ‘Making of the Album’, and footage of the band’s adventures collecting instruments during their travels.

Comprised of Malcolm Guess (vocals, guitar, and production), Benjamin Jones (drums, hammered dulcimer), Ben Rojas (guitar), and Josh Albright (bass), KAURA have already racked up an impressive list of accomplishments, including invitations from Live Nation to open for national touring acts like Godsmack and Rob Zombie and garnering the praise of Paz Lenchantin (A Perfect Circle, Zwan, Entrance Band) who appeared on their self-titled EP and airplay on Los Angeles’s World Famous KROQ  and Bay Area radio stations such as Live 105 and The Bone.  A recent national tour, culminating in a fiery performance at SXSW, earned their song ‘Now or Never’ a spot in a national advertising campaign for Ford Motors.
